Abstract
The complex, [MnL(H2O)]2+, has been isolated by the reaction of N,N′-bis(picolinylidene)hydrazine with N-(picolinylidene)hydrazine in presence of Mn2+. The pentadentate N5 donor ligand, bis(picolinylidenehydrazyl)(2-pyridyl)methane (L), is formed by the addition of N-(picolinylidene)hydrazine to one of the metal activated azomethine fragment of the tetradentate diazine ligand N, N′-bis(picolinylidene)hydrazine. The X-ray structure reveals the trigonal prismatic N5O coordination geometry around the high-spin metal centre in [MnL(H2O)]2+. © 2001 Elsevier Science B.V. All rights reserved.
